[Bug 1263738] Re: login console 0 in user namespace container is not configured right

2014-01-20 Thread Seth Forshee
I've added an upstart task to the bug. After looking a bit more it seems
upstart is trying to always open terminal devices with O_NOCTTY, so the
tty ownership by init is likely unintentional and therefore a bug. I
haven't been able to find where in upstart this is happening, but on the
kernel side I can tell that it's due to an open() without O_NOCTTY. So
while I think the kernel change makes sense it seems like it's more of a
workaround for a bug in upstart.

[Bug 1271000] [NEW] lxc-start fails with Out of memory reading cgroups

2014-01-20 Thread David Favor
Public bug reported:

Package might really be libcgroup1.

This seems to have stopped working with latest kernel upgrade.

To replicate failure...

net1# lxc-create -t ubuntu -n test
Checking cache download in /var/cache/lxc/saucy/rootfs-amd64 ... 
Copy /var/cache/lxc/saucy/rootfs-amd64 to /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/lxc ... 
Copying rootfs to /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/lxc ...
Generating locales...
  en_US.UTF-8... up-to-date
Generation complete.
Creating SSH2 RSA key; this may take some time ...
Creating SSH2 DSA key; this may take some time ...
Creating SSH2 ECDSA key; this may take some time ...
invoke-rc.d: policy-rc.d denied execution of start.

##
# The default user is 'ubuntu' with password 'ubuntu'!
# Use the 'sudo' command to run tasks as root in the container.
##

net1# lxc-start -n test
lxc-start: Out of memory reading cgroups
lxc-start: failed to spawn 'test'

Also now cgroup namespaces no longer shows up as enabled. Seems like
this did show up as enabled in previous kernel. Reading other bugs
reports, this seems to be okay + will be fixed upstream + I mention it
here because it's a difference.

net1# lxc-checkconfig | grep -v enabled
Kernel configuration not found at /proc/config.gz; searching...
Kernel configuration found at /boot/config-3.11.0-15-generic
--- Namespaces ---
User namespace: missing

--- Control groups ---
Cgroup namespace: required

The cgroup mount point is showing up...

net1# mount | grep cgroup
none on /sys/fs/cgroup type tmpfs (rw)
systemd on /sys/fs/cgroup/systemd type cgroup 
(rw,noexec,nosuid,nodev,none,name=systemd)
none on /sys/fs/cgroup type tmpfs (rw)

And there is now filesystem entry for the container named test under
/sys/fs/cgroup so this may also suggest a problem.

net1# ls /sys/fs/cgroup
net1#
